About

Fresh Cut is a video magazine created by Fresh Cut Media, a production company based in Chicago, IL.

Focusing on unique content that is often overlooked by the mainstream media, Fresh Cut captures a diverse cross-section of art, culture, news and commentary through the lens of new media.

Dorothee Royal-Hedinger has worked both in front of and behind the camera in independent and documentary film production. She is new media strategist at See3 where she specializes in web video and online outreach. “Sun-Powered Purses”, a video she co-produced was recently featured on You Tube’s homepage and airs on Current TV along with “What Can Regular People Do?“. Dorothee is an alum of the University of Chicago where she studied political science.

Hassan S. Ali has directed and co-produced over 50 episodes for Current TV’s “Joe Gets…” and “What’s Wrong With…” series since 2005. He is an alum of the University of Chicago where he was news editor of the Chicago Maroon. He now runs Up To Speed, an online news quiz show.
